LiDAR technology operates similarly to radar by sending out millions of laser points to scan the ground. It measures the time taken for these points to penetrate through obstacles, hit the ground, and return. This data is then mapped to create a digital outline of the land's surface. LiDAR can reveal hidden structures and subtle ground indentations, allowing for the reconstruction of ancient cities like Angkor Wat, showing its vast surrounding metropolis as it appeared over 900 years ago.
